Hi guys, I'm a newby here and I'm attempting to install a G5 into a 2001 Pontiac Sunfire w/o keyless entry. I'm a little confused about hooking up remote power  door locks. I've already isolated the triggers with diodes but it looks like the tech sheet wants me to tie into the same wires for remote power locks. Is this true and do I need to install relays (before or after) tapping the wire.  The tech sheet say this car has a type C lock type but reading the 12volt pages it seems to have a simple three wire lock system. Next Question: I used the wire described to tap into the (brown) wire for (+)12V to flash the lights and they are not flashing upon arm and disarm. Any thoughts? I hope I've given enough info. Posted By: redpeppers
Date Posted: October 26, 2005 at 6:36 PM
yes the g5 has positive and negitive lock and unlock out puts......green -lock +unlock blue -unlock +lock
